federal civil courts 17% of people represented themselves in 2025, up from a steady 11% for many years before, according to research by Anand Shah of MIT and Joshua Levy of the University of Southern California. They also find that this year 18% of complaints have probably contained AI-generated text. Courtready, a legal-tech platform, reports that Canadian courts have flagged non-existent cases in 79 rulings so far this year, against seven in all of 2024. Most false citations have been made by people representing themselves. As well as inventing cases, AI chatbots often encourage people to litigate, urge them not to settle and overstate their chances of winning. Antony Sendall, a British employment barrister, says chatbots embolden litigants to bring discrimination claims. “A grievance that would have been a few sentences is now more like ten to 12 pages,” he complains. Messrs Shah and Levy found that in cases with self-representing litigants in America, the number of documents filed in the first 180 days is 158% higher than in the pre-AI era. Robert Freund, a commercial lawyer in Los Angeles, says his clients receive correspondence and documents written by AI from opposing parties acting without lawyers. And relying on AI can prove expensive. On June 2nd a student was ordered to pay the University of Ottawa C$10,000 ($7,000), partly for using AI improperly to prepare her legal challenge against her removal from a PhD programme. Even lawyers have been caught out. In April Sullivan & Cromwell, a top New York firm, apologised to a court for errors caused by AI hallucinations. On June 8th lawyers on both sides of a contractual dispute in Mississippi were fined for citing fabricated cases. Some believe that AI labs should bear responsibility for their models’ inventions. In March Nippon Life, an insurer, sued OpenAI in a federal court in Chicago, alleging that ChatGPT had enabled an ex-employee to make what it says is a meritless discrimination claim. Nippon is seeking $10m in punitive damages; OpenAI insists that ChatGPT is “not a lawyer”. Used with caution, AI can be beneficial. In London on May 14th Tamires Camal Taquidir, a human-resources consultant, recovered £7,000 ($9,300) in fees from a hospitality firm after engaging Garfield AI, which calls itself the world’s first AI-powered law firm approved by regulators. Garfield’s
platform did the documentary heavy lifting. But Dominic Li, a barrister, argued the case in court. Donald Trump’s AI regime is opaque, unpredictable—and unsustainable The administration now controls who gets access to the best models July 2nd 2026 AMERICAN LIFE is full of things that are billed as voluntary but turn out not to be. Tipping. Joining the local parent-teacher association. And now getting permission to release your cutting-edge artificial-intelligence model to the world. On June 26th OpenAI said that its newest model, GPT-5.6 Sol, would be restricted to a handful of “trusted partners”. The same day, America’s government eased export controls on Mythos 5, another advanced model from Anthropic, a competing lab, and lifted them entirely on June 30th. All of this marks a haphazard revolution in America’s governance of AI. “In a matter of weeks”, observes Dean Ball, a former AI adviser in the Trump
administration, “US federal AI policy has gone from implausibly libertarian to increasingly draconian and opaque.” The Trump administration assumed office railing against regulation, which it feared would suffocate innovation and allow China to catch up. “The AI future is not going to be won by hand-wringing about safety,” declared J.D. Vance, the vice-president, at a summit in Paris last year. As recently as June 2nd Donald Trump issued an executive order on AI governance that asked frontier labs for early access to new models and co-operation on cyber risks —both of which were happening anyway. The White House insisted that nothing in the order was to be construed as “a mandatory governmental licensing, preclearance or permitting requirement”. In practice, that is exactly what now exists. Between June 26th and June 30th, when the restrictions were eased, Anthropic was permitted to share Mythos with only 100 or so American firms and institutions, as well as their foreign-national employees. The publicly available version, Fable 5, is still heavily constrained. Sam Altman, the boss of OpenAI, was called by Howard Lutnick, America’s commerce secretary, last week, warning him against releasing Sol without prior approval, according to the Information, a tech-industry publication. OpenAI is reported to have submitted a list of companies to be granted access; the government excluded some firms located outside America, according to the Washington Post. The result of these rules has been a confusing cocktail of permissions. On June 26th Mr Altman suggested that the Sol release would be confined to America. “Working hard for worldwide,” he wrote in response to a question on X, a social-media site. But Britain’s AI Security Institute, a respected assessor of model capabilities and risks, had access to Sol, according to the country’s AI minister. It did not have access to Mythos, which remained export-controlled until June 30th, though it could use Mythos Preview, an earlier version which is slightly less efficient. “We don’t believe this kind of government access process should become the long-term default,” complained OpenAI. Both OpenAI and Anthropic say they are working with the government to develop more predictable and transparent rules. Insiders say that the administration is now better placed to adjudicate claims that a model has been “jailbroken”, or tricked into
performing a harmful task, which was the trigger for the Mythos export control earlier this month. But the larger undertaking is working out which models should be restricted in the first place. Mr Trump’s executive order said that by August his administration would create a “classified benchmarking process” to adjudicate the cyber prowess of new models. That will not necessarily bring clarity, though. Only a handful of people in the frontier labs hold security clearances that would allow them to handle classified material and therefore understand the basis of the red lines set out by the government. Then there is the question of who will serve as judge. The office of the national cyber director, part of the White House, has spearheaded policymaking, but senior staff have been leaving in recent weeks. Mr Lutnick’s commerce department has been leading the implementation of policy, but has limited in-house technical expertise. The bench of AI talent inside America’s government has never been large and it has shrunk further over the past 18 months. Anthropic, Google and OpenAI, the three main frontier labs, all agree that some sort of federal regulation is necessary, even if they differ on the details. Anthropic and OpenAI want a government agency in charge. By contrast Google is keener on an industry-funded body similar to the ones that govern brokerage firms and the power grid in America. Anthropic—ironically, given how it has been treated—is the only one that favours a government veto on releases. There is little dispute, though, that the current process is dysfunctional. One problem is that it holds back American labs at a time when Chinese competitors are catching up quickly. China’s leading models, most of which are “open weight”—meaning that they can be downloaded and run on one’s own computer—are roughly six to ten months behind their American equivalents, and far cheaper to run. In recent weeks Microsoft, a software giant, was reported to be considering the use of a model from DeepSeek, a Chinese lab, for its Copilot tool. American labs are also responding to political pressure by tightening the guardrails on their publicly available models, meaning that these are more
likely to refuse requests that would once have passed muster. Alex Stamos, who was previously in charge of cyber-security at Facebook, a social-media platform, notes that many companies have already prepared to switch to Chinese open-weight models in the event of further disruption. Restrictions on the very best American models might slow China down somewhat, because many Chinese AI labs are said to train their models on the output of American ones, a process known as distillation. Yet that would be little consolation if American labs slow down too. Mr Ball, the former AI adviser, warns that companies may be reluctant to invest the vast sums planned for data centres in order to “serve frontier models to whatever 100 companies the US government will allow access”. He adds that labs tend to defray the enormous cost of training frontier models in the first few months of their release, while they have a temporary edge over competing models. “Every week of delay is eating into the narrow window that labs have to make their accounting work.” Even some of Mr Trump’s closest allies are uncomfortable. “A year ago, President Trump declared that America was in a global AI race and that the way to win it was to be pro-innovation, pro-infrastructure, pro-energy and pro-export,” wrote David Sacks, a government adviser on AI who had initially defended the administration over its treatment of Mythos. “President Trump was exactly right; we deviate from that strategy at our peril.” ■ To track the trends shaping commerce, industry and technology, sign up to “The Bottom Line”, our weekly subscriber-only newsletter on global business. Can Bending Spoons thrive as a listed company? A rare Italian software star uses the private-equity playbook July 2nd 2026 “I like the idea of leaving a mark,” said Luca Ferrari in an interview in April with Corriere della Sera, an Italian daily. He is the boss and co-founder of Bending Spoons, an Italian tech firm which acquires and turns around struggling apps such as Evernote, a note-taking service, and Eventbrite, a ticket-buying site. Mr Ferrari’s ambitions go beyond reviving software firms. He said that he wants to “shake up” Italy’s lacklustre business culture by building a company of “international calibre” there. A test of his firm’s calibre came on July 1st. That is when Bending Spoons, which derives its names from a scene in “The Matrix”, a sci-fi film, launched its initial public offering on the Nasdaq, an American stock exchange.
